Focused Training for Increasing Focus: ADHD Neurofeedback Therapy Results

Neurofeedback therapy is a promising treatment option for individuals with ADHD. It utilizes real-time feedback of brain activity to train better focus and attention skills. During a neurofeedback session, an individual utilizes sensors that detect their brainwaves. This results is then displayed in a way that the individual can interpret.

The goal of neurofeedback is to guide brainwave patterns towards a more balanced state for focus and attention. Through repeated sessions, individuals with ADHD are able to regulate their brain activity, leading to enhanced focus and attention in daily life.

Studies have shown that neurofeedback therapy can be a effective treatment for ADHD symptoms. Research indicates that neurofeedback can reduce impulsivity, hyperactivity, and inattentiveness.
